The street in brief

Parsons Street is a street almost entirely of terraced houses. Sales here are sparse and mostly older — the last recorded sale was in 2004, so today's values are best judged from the wider NE24 figures below.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; NE24 prices as a whole have held broadly level. HM Land Registry records 2 sales across 2 homes since 2000 — homes here come up rarely.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
